Synopsis

Madame Lu has created three "Death Machines," a trio of martial arts experts who have been injected with a special serum, turning them into mindless zombies, capable only of murder, at Lu's command. Tasked with eliminating her enemies, the Death Machines go on a blood-soaked rampage, killing anyone in their path. After they massacre an entire dojo, leaving only one survivor, the Death Machines and Madame Lu herself become the targets of his vengeance...

utility_infielder Think 'Universal Soldier' mixed the weirdest 70's synth soundtrack you've ever heard. Add b-movie karate star Ron Marchini and you get this weird, weird film.The action is cheesy, of course. But that's what makes these type of movies fun. The main issue is the storytelling. The narrative runs all over the place. Aside from the 3 mindless karate warriors programmed to go around and assassinate people, the rest of the movie almost plays as an anthology. There really isn't a main character. The story keep jumping from one plot to another, never really connecting. At one point I stepped out of the room to grab a drink and when I came back I thought a different movie had started playing.This movie isn't *bad* necessarily. It's just... Weird.Oh, and if someone can explain just what exactly the ending was, PLEASE DO! Was it nothing more than sequel bait? If so, man, were they overly optimistic during production. The movie is on a ton of those public domain / Mill Creek box sets. So, if you happen to pick one of them up and feel like having an MST3K party, you can't do much better than this.
BA_Harrison Pulling out a gun during a martial arts duel and shooting your opponent would be considered cheating by most, but it is viewed as 'using one's initiative' by Madame Lee ( Mari Honjo), whose elite squad of assassins consists of only the most ruthless killers.After wiping out the competition, Lee's hit men are hired by crime boss Mr. Gioretti (Chuck Katzakian) who pays for a hit on a karate school. Student Frank Thomas (John Lowe) survives the ensuing massacre, but loses a hand in the process; while he recuperates in hospital, the three killers (the 'death machines' of the title) attempt to finish the job...A ham-fisted piece of martial arts action trash, Death Machines is blighted by terrible acting, thoroughly unconvincing fight scenes, and really boring storytelling. When a film is this bad, there are bound to be some unintentional laughs to be had (the uncuffing of one of the hit men in the police station; the biker fight; the Italian restaurant owner), but there are not nearly enough of them to counteract the extreme tedium.
